In a distant land of ethereal beauty and forgotten tales, Merral, the daughter of a cheated baron, seeks retribution for the crimes of the oppressive Ascendancy and its Empress. A diverse group of outcasts accompanies Merral out of the wilderness with a scheme to topple the regime from the inside. The true colors of humanity are revealed during their journey through encounters with the Empress and her loyalists. Only time can tell who will prevail in this tale of ancient heroism, clashing cultures, unlikely allies, and the resurfacing of forbidden entities thought to be long confined to legend. The only absolute certainty is turmoil.
